Danville forum focuses on water tower plan

By Pam G. Dempsey
Thursday, January 24, 2008 10:15 AM CDT

DANVILLE – Aqua Illinois officials hosted an open house Wednesday night for Denvale residents to discuss plans to build a million-gallon water tower in the Denvale area.

Tom Bruns, vice president for the company's Vermilion and Indianapolis divisions, said the company wanted to offer residents a chance to ask questions about the project – including site location, landscaping and size of the water tower.
